Border.BorderBrush Eigenschaft
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
public:
property Brush ^ BorderBrush { Brush ^ get(); void set(Brush ^ value); };
Brush BorderBrush();
void BorderBrush(Brush value);
public Brush BorderBrush { get; set; }
var brush = border.borderBrush;
border.borderBrush = brush;
Public Property BorderBrush As Brush
<Border BorderBrush="{StaticResource resourceName}"/>
- or -
<Border BorderBrush="colorString"/>
- or -
<Border>
<Border.BorderBrush>singleBrush</Border.BorderBrush>
</Border>
Eigenschaftswert
Der Pinsel, der den Rahmen ausfüllt. Der Standardwert ist NULL (ein NULL-Pinsel), der für das Rendern als Transparent ausgewertet wird.
Beispiele
In diesem Beispiel wird gezeigt, wie Sie den BorderBrush-Wert mithilfe des inline definierten Attributwerts "Blue" auf eine Volltonfarbe festlegen. Der XAML-Parser verwendet diesen "Blue"-Wert, um auf die benannte Farbe Colors.Blue zu verweisen und die SolidColorBrush-instance zu erstellen, die den Laufzeitwert bereitstellt.
<Border BorderThickness="5" BorderBrush="Blue" >
<StackPanel Grid.Column="0" Grid.Row="0">
<TextBlock Text="One"/>
<TextBlock Text="Two"/>
<TextBlock Text="Three"/>
</StackPanel>
</Border>
Hinweise
Der BorderThickness-Wert muss größer als 0 sein, damit der BorderBrush-Wert wirksam wird.